What discomfort suggests in the emergency setting

Pain in emergencies is not simply a number on a range. It is a progressing narrative. System of injury, comorbidities, medicines, age, and society all form the client's report. High discomfort can reflect cells damages, yet it can additionally mirror anxiety, cool exposure, dehydration, or hypoxia. A deep breath can turn a 3 into a 7 when rib fractures exist. Gentle splinting might take a 9 to a 4 without a milligram of analgesic.

I have actually enjoyed an elderly male with a fractured neck of femur go pale with fear merely from being relocated onto an inside story stretcher. Opioids aided, yet placing, warm blankets, and a tranquil description purchased more comfort than any type of medication in the very first 5 minutes. Good emergency pain management begins before the vial cracks.

Assessment that overviews action

Pain assessment in emergencies counts on clearness and consistency. A numeric ranking scale from 0 to 10 help many grownups if you invest 5 added seconds in explanation. The Wong-Baker faces scale or FLACC can assist with youngsters or non-verbal clients. 2 details matter greater than we admit: pick a range and stay with it, and record both ball game and the useful effect. "Discomfort 8/10, can not weight bear on left leg, protecting hip" states a lot more than a single digit.

Contextual hints direct pharmacology. Burning discomfort that radiates down a leg behaves differently from a colicky ureteric pain. An individual with severe chest discomfort and diaphoresis demands a mindful strategy to opioids and anxiolytics, plus oxygen titrated to require, antiplatelets when shown, and cautious hemodynamic watching. PUAEME008 training emphasizes reviewing the entire person: air passage safety, respiratory system effort, circulation, neurologic standing, and the interaction with analgesics.

Pharmacology that gains its keep

Emergency analgesia rests on a couple of trustworthy columns. Each drug family has toughness and limitations. The choice relies on course, start, dosing adaptability, adverse effects profile, and the client's physiology.

Opioids stay the foundation for severe modest to severe discomfort. Fentanyl, morphine, and hydromorphone all job, but they feel different in practice. Intranasal fentanyl changes a chaotic scene by delivering rapid relief without a cannula. Intravenous morphine gives smoother titration if an IV is developed. Hydromorphone's potency and longer duration make it beneficial in ED setups with close surveillance, though it needs cautious titration. The trade-off is constantly respiratory depression, nausea, hypotension, and the danger of stacking doses before heights are reached. Training programs and pain management programs hammer this factor: titrate gradually, reassess at predictable intervals, and prepare for negative effects rather than chase them.

Ketamine has earned a firm location for severe trauma, burns, and opioid-sparing approaches. At dissociative dosages it offers rapid, durable analgesia with preserved respiratory tract reflexes, a benefit when resources or proficient back-up are limited. At sub-dissociative doses, it can blunt wind-up pain without the breathing compromise seen with opioids. Introduction reactions, hypersalivation, and high blood pressure impacts have to be recognized and planned for. Medical professionals who finish a pain management accreditation program that covers ketamine normally become a lot more certain in matching dose to circumstance, specifically for grownups with unpredictable hemodynamics or for youngsters requiring short agonizing procedures.

N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ory medications and paracetamol (acetaminophen) are not attractive, yet they are essential. A gram of IV paracetamol has rescued more people than several innovative treatments, specifically in renal colic or cracks that still require clear-cut care. NSAIDs minimize prostaglandin-mediated discomfort and inflammation, yet they do bring renal and bleeding risks. The selection of route matters. In vomiting patients or those awaiting cinema, IV solutions prevent worsening nausea.

Nitrous oxide, where offered, provides fast-on, fast-off analgesia and anxiolysis. It aids in other words treatments like misplacements or wound watering. It additionally calls for scavenging systems and staff trained to expect diffusion hypoxia and contraindications such as pneumothorax or bowel blockage. In resource-limited prehospital environments, numerous services have actually moved toward intranasal fentanyl and away from nitrous systems due to logistics. Pain monitoring training programs that extend several services often tend to highlight these operational realities.

Regional anesthetic, consisting of fascia iliaca obstructs for hip fractures or hematoma blocks for forearm fractures, can change end results. The analgesic top quality is superior to systemic opioids, and negative effects are very little when carried out properly. Educating requirements are greater. A certificate program in pain management that integrates ultrasound essentials and anesthetic safety broadens the toolbox for nurses and physiotherapists operating in extended scope functions, in addition to for paramedics with local protocols.

Non-pharmacological steps should have an equivalent seat at the table. Splinting, grip, ice, heat, elevation, and careful positioning often do much more for comfort than an added milligram of opioid. Individual training decreases muscle mass spasm and allows better assessment. These methods are stressed simply put programs suffering monitoring since they are secure, quick, and readily available at every degree of care.

Safety initially, even when secs count

Safety in emergency pain administration rests on 4 practices: display for contraindications, expect unfavorable results, display suitably, and file. The checklists vary by jurisdiction, yet the logic does not.

Before supplying opioids or sedatives, analyze airway threat, especially in people with alcohol on board, head injury, or rest apnea. Bear in mind medicine interactions such as serotonergic representatives with tramadol. Inspect kidney function and bleeding danger when considering NSAIDs. Observe for hypotension with morphine and for tachycardia or hypertension swings with ketamine. Titrate oxygen to require rather than reflexively administering high circulation to every patient, unless hypoxia exists or protocols specify oxygen for certain presentations.

PUAEME008 Provide pain administration anticipates experts to recognize warnings: out of proportion discomfort with strained swelling recommending compartment disorder, pain out of keeping with evaluation in immunosuppressed or senior individuals, and recurring pain in those with high-risk histories such as aortic aneurysm. Training stress and anxieties that analgesia must not delay transportation when time-sensitive problems are believed. Rather, it must be incorporated right into the immediate plan.

Special populations, different risks

Children metabolize and react to anesthetics differently. Weight-based dosing is non-negotiable, and intranasal routes simplify treatment. The biggest risk is underdosing due to be afraid. A kid in actual distress breathes fast and superficial, fights immobilization, and can wear away right into fatigue. Very carefully calculated fentanyl or ketamine, provided with tranquil explanations, can turn a fight into cooperation.

Older adults really feel pain extremely but present atypically, specifically with fractures, stomach catastrophes, or heart attack. They are prone to delirium, level of sensitivity to opioids, and renal effects from NSAIDs. Regional anesthesia shines right here. So does mild titration and regular re-evaluation. A pain monitoring certification that covers geriatrics will emphasize these nuances.

Pregnancy makes complex medication selections. Paracetamol is typically risk-free, while NSAIDs are stayed clear of late in pregnancy. Opioids are used meticulously with surveillance, aiming for the lowest efficient dosage. Always consider obstetric examination if abdominal discomfort is unexplained.

Patients with substance use problems deserve the very same respect and relief as anybody else. Opioid tolerance usually implies greater dosages are required, not that discomfort is produced. Ketamine and regional techniques aid prevent too much opioid needs. Documents that divides scientific judgment from predisposition protects both person and provider.

When analgesia and diagnosis appear to collide

One of the longstanding myths is that analgesia obscures diagnosis. In practice, prompt analgesia frequently boosts the test. A midshaft thigh fracture can be aligned and assessed a lot more securely after a measured dose of fentanyl. Appendicitis does not vanish when morphine is provided; guarding and rebound remain detectable with proficient hands. The trick is to analyze before and after analgesia, and to tape-record searchings for each time.

There are exemptions. In the unusual case where a neurologic exam need to be beautiful, sedating agents need to be delayed till documents is complete. Also after that, non-pharmacological approaches and small, relatively easy to fix dosages can offer relief without eliminating information. A brief take a look at edge cases

Renal colic can look theatrical, yet the pain is genuine and typically severe. Paracetamol and NSAIDs are extremely efficient, with opioids booked for advancement. Ketamine at sub-dissociative dosages supplies an option when throwing up makes oral options ineffective. Hydration aids, though prevent fluid overload.

Burns call for early, strong analgesia. Intranasal fentanyl, IV morphine, or ketamine can be life-changing on scene. Stay clear of cool direct exposure when using awesome running water. Where nitrous oxide is readily available and safe, it can support short dressing modifications. Prepare for big liquid shifts and emergency pain management monitor closely.

Dislocations react to targeted analgesia coupled with decrease techniques. A shoulder generally yields to traction-countertraction after quality analgesia, occasionally increased by intra-articular lidocaine. Knee dislocations are a vascular emergency; discomfort relief ought to run in parallel with urgent assessment of distal perfusion and rapid transport.

Compartment disorder is an outlier where rising pain regardless of suitable analgesia should raise alarms. Document discomfort contour, check neurovascular status, and intensify swiftly. Analgesia ought to not delay decompression.
